摘要
采用直径为550mm的预应力混凝土管桩的九个试件,对桩与桩帽连接节点的轴拔承载力进行了试验研究,讨论了桩与桩帽的连接型式、连接节点的破坏状态、破坏机理以及受力特性.在试验研究的基础上给出了连接节点轴拔承载力的建议公式和确定管桩埋入桩帽深度的计算方法,并建议了在实际工程中应采用的连接型式.
Using prestressed concrete pipepile with 550mm diameter, the axially pulled capacity of plie-pilecap connections is studied by testing nine members. Pile-pilecap connection types, the failure form of connections, failure mechanism and tension character are discussed. Some formulae for calculating the axially pulled capacity of connection and determining the embedded length of pilebody in pilecap are proposed based on the tests, at the end a reasonable connection type is proposed for engineering.
